Chevrolet Camaro ZL1 Production Halted

Chevrolet Camaro ZL1 Production Halted

The 580 horsepower Chevrolet Camaro ZL1 production has been halted due to “quality assessment”. All Camaro ZL1 models produced to date are currently being held by General Motors for a quality assessment. At this moment, the duration of the hold is undetermined, and may last a few more weeks.  As soon as the hold is cleared, a note will be sent to all dealers to advise that 2012 Camaro ZL1 shipments are underway.

BMW 6 Series Gran Coupe

BMW 6 Series Gran Coupe

BMW will unveil the new 6 series Gran Coupe this upcoming weekend. The BMW 6 series Gran Coupe, despite its name, is actually a four door with a sloping roof much like the Mercedes Benz CLS, Volkswagen CC, or Porsche Panamera.
